I love my aluminum trailer. I think it about 6-7 years old and only had brake problems and that was my fault (long story)

No need to haul all the extra weight and the axle setup has been flawless. The nice part about the hubs is the way the grease goes in. It fills from the front but the lub comes out near the back bearing through the hollow spindle. The trailer lights were poorly installed and they used the frame for return ground and that is a no-no. Oh, I also upgraded to a 15 inch wheel so that I could get some GOOD rubber on it but--------It now floats I think I will add a few pounds of lead to offset the larger tires problem one of these days.

For Baja use I would buy the heaviest and maybe even an extra set of axles with the best tires money can buy and disk brakes. The nice part of having an extra axle is when something lets loose just pull the broken wheel and keep going until you can get it repaired.
